摘要
The fluorescence decay functions of individual, specifically labeled tRNA(Phe) molecules exhibit nonexponential character as a result of conformational dynamics occurring during the measurement on a single molecule. tRNA(Phe) conformational states that interchange much more slowly are evidenced by the distribution of lifetimes observed for many individual molecules. A structural model fur the nonexponential decay indicates that the tRNA(Phe)-probe adduct fluctuates between two states, one of which provides conditions that quench the probe fluorescence.
